本文目录导读:
随着互联网的飞速发展,旅游行业逐渐走向线上化,摄影旅游网站应运而生,为摄影爱好者提供了一个展示作品、交流心得的平台,本文将带您深入解析摄影旅游网站源码,揭开其神秘面纱。
网站架构
1、前端技术
摄影旅游网站前端通常采用HTML、CSS、JavaScript等技术,以实现丰富的页面效果和交互体验,以下是一些常用技术:
(1)HTML:构建网页骨架,负责展示文字、图片、视频等内容。
图片来源于网络,如有侵权联系删除
(2)CSS:美化网页,控制页面布局、颜色、字体等样式。
(3)JavaScript:实现页面动态效果、用户交互等功能。
2、后端技术
后端主要负责处理业务逻辑、数据存储和用户交互,以下是一些常用技术:
(1)服务器端编程语言:如PHP、Java、Python等。
(2)数据库:如MySQL、MongoDB等,用于存储用户数据、作品信息等。
(3)服务器:如Apache、Nginx等,用于处理请求、响应等。
功能模块
1、用户模块
(1)注册与登录:用户通过邮箱、手机号等注册账号,登录后可浏览、发布作品。
(2)个人中心:用户可查看、修改个人信息,关注、取消关注其他用户。
(3)消息通知:系统自动推送作品评论、关注动态等消息。
2、作品模块
图片来源于网络,如有侵权联系删除
(1)作品发布:用户可上传摄影作品,添加标签、描述等信息。
(2)作品展示:系统按时间、热度、类别等方式展示作品。
(3)作品评论:用户可对作品进行评论,与其他用户互动。
3、社交模块
(1)关注与粉丝:用户可关注其他用户,查看其动态。
(2)私信:用户可发送私信与好友交流。
(3)话题:用户可创建、参与话题讨论。
4、搜索模块
(1)关键词搜索:用户可输入关键词搜索作品、用户、话题等。
(2)高级搜索:用户可按时间、热度、类别等筛选条件进行搜索。
关键技术解析
1、数据库设计
(1)用户表:存储用户信息,如用户名、密码、邮箱、手机号等。
图片来源于网络,如有侵权联系删除
(2)作品表:存储作品信息,如作品标题、描述、标签、作者、发布时间等。
(3)评论表:存储评论信息,如评论内容、作者、作品ID、评论时间等。
(4)关注表:存储关注关系,如关注者ID、被关注者ID等。
2、搜索引擎优化(SEO)
(1)关键词优化:在作品标题、描述、标签等字段中合理设置关键词。
(2)网站结构优化:合理规划网站结构,提高搜索引擎抓取效率。
原创性:保证内容原创,避免抄袭、复制等行为。
3、安全防护
(1)用户数据加密:对用户数据进行加密存储,防止泄露。
(2)防范恶意攻击:通过设置防火墙、限制访问频率等措施,防范恶意攻击。
摄影旅游网站源码解析,让我们对网站架构、功能模块、关键技术有了深入了解,掌握这些知识,有助于我们更好地开发和优化摄影旅游网站,为用户提供更优质的服务,在今后的工作中,我们要紧跟技术发展趋势,不断创新,为我国旅游行业贡献力量。
标签: #摄影旅游网站源码
评论列表